diff options
author | Xavier Delaruelle <xavier.delaruelle@cea.fr> | 2023-05-28 10:06:30 +0200 |
---|---|---|
committer | GitHub <noreply@github.com> | 2023-05-28 10:06:30 +0200 |
commit | 6c42d2b7f7d1a2769e165d8ddb01374622d3c80b (patch) | |
tree | 3827112d438bde3a2905ead2872b2fbf3ae5d4ce /etc | |
parent | 8df036a5a5e0020b1f5dd3f99be9db93629c9a44 (diff) | |
download | spack-6c42d2b7f7d1a2769e165d8ddb01374622d3c80b.tar.gz spack-6c42d2b7f7d1a2769e165d8ddb01374622d3c80b.tar.bz2 spack-6c42d2b7f7d1a2769e165d8ddb01374622d3c80b.tar.xz spack-6c42d2b7f7d1a2769e165d8ddb01374622d3c80b.zip |
modules: improve default naming scheme (#37808)
Change default naming scheme for tcl modules for a more user-friendly
experience.
Change from flat projection to "per software name" projection.
Flat naming scheme restrains module selection capabilities. The
`{name}/{version}...` scheme make possible to use user-friendly
mechanisms:
* implicit defaults (`module load git`)
* extended default (`module load git/2`)
* advanced version specifiers (`module load git@2:`)
Diffstat (limited to 'etc')
0 files changed, 0 insertions, 0 deletions